RuleCheckPastDefinition_Preview
**Experimental** Represents the definition of a rule check at the time of execution.
type RuleCheckPastDefinition_Preview {
actualErrorReportLevel: DesignDataErrorReportLevel_Preview!
currentRule: RuleCheck_Preview
defaultErrorReportLevel: DesignDataErrorReportLevel_Preview!
description: String
id: ID!
name: String!
type: RuleCheckType_Preview!
}
Fields
RuleCheckPastDefinition_Preview.actualErrorReportLevel ● DesignDataErrorReportLevel_Preview! non-null enum
**Experimental** The error level at which this rule check was actually executed. Defaults to the rule check's default level when the actual level is not known (e.g. legacy records).
RuleCheckPastDefinition_Preview.currentRule ● RuleCheck_Preview object
**Experimental** The rule check at its current state (potentially different from the past definition).
RuleCheckPastDefinition_Preview.defaultErrorReportLevel ● DesignDataErrorReportLevel_Preview! non-null enum
**Experimental** The default error level at which violations are reported.
RuleCheckPastDefinition_Preview.description ● String scalar
**Experimental** The description of the rule check.
RuleCheckPastDefinition_Preview.id ● ID! non-null scalar
**Experimental** The unique identifier of the rule check.
RuleCheckPastDefinition_Preview.name ● String! non-null scalar
**Experimental** The name of the rule check.
RuleCheckPastDefinition_Preview.type ● RuleCheckType_Preview! non-null enum
**Experimental** The type of the rule check.